Transaction 645b36a7ba902cef8d71d2e2905e2a4be64759eea30e72bc2ef46f6a43894410
1 Input
2 Outputs
- 645b36a7ba902cef8d71d2e2905e2a4be64759eea30e72bc2ef46f6a43894410:0
- 645b36a7ba902cef8d71d2e2905e2a4be64759eea30e72bc2ef46f6a43894410:1
value 130851
address 1H2HD59KL37r3UEnuMALjfJDQTzJHJKUTo
value 308514
address 33stcvz4ZR22YwswAXpDib7oTizkTr3NZW